Flautist Ana de la Vega teams up with two-time ECHO award-winning oboist Ramón Ortega Quero and the Trondheim Soloists on her second PENTATONE album, to explore the intricate and unique relationship between flute and oboe in concertos by Joseph Haydn and Carl Stamitz. The programme consists of two concertos Haydn originally designed for two lire organizzate, as well as Stamitz’s Concerto for flute, oboe and orchestra in G major. The recording also features the latter’s vibrant and virtuosic but rarely recorded Flute Concerto in D major, which offers some of the finest writing for flute of the entire Classical era.

In her album “Bach Unbuttoned”, Ana de la Vega brings together a group of exciting young soloists and the Württemberg Kammerer Heilbronn to present a lively and fresh look at Bach as a person and composer. The program includes Brandenburg Concertos No. 2, No. 4 and No. 5, a unique performance on the flute and oboe of the double violin concerto, as well as a breathtaking virtuoso badineria for flute.
Johann Sebastian Bach’s Brandenburg concertos were presented to Christian Ludwig, Margrave of Brandenburg-Sweden on 24 March 1721. This album is dedicated to the 300th anniversary of Bach’s monumental works.
